Transaction 56408d34f931f2323eb970e747f537a9d9c300ed346f2f42dce3d5b3da1bf7d4

84 Input
2 Outputs
  • 56408d34f931f2323eb970e747f537a9d9c300ed346f2f42dce3d5b3da1bf7d4:0
  • value  588773671
    address  35zyX46q69nnysHqBndosArfvxYbheL9LA
  • 56408d34f931f2323eb970e747f537a9d9c300ed346f2f42dce3d5b3da1bf7d4:1
  • value  792263
    address  3QPCPyyhRX8Tdxzm2zdNwJW6gJQrM9531o